'SP, NDA have no understanding'

Accusing the BJP of spreading rumours, SP leader Amar Singh denied that there was any understanding between the two.

Samajwadi Party general secretary Amar Singh has denied that there was any understanding between National Democratic Alliance and his party and accused the BJP of trying to mislead the electorate by allegedly spreading baseless rumours.

"Baseless allegations are being spread to malign our party's image. We want to tell the people that there is no truck between the SP and the BJP," he said while addressing a party rally here yesterday.

Ridiculing the "feel good" slogan of the BJP, he said people would not be lured by the "jugglery of figures".
